Dahil May Isang Ikaw

What makes the Echo-Tin flick click for me is not their chemistry this time. To be really honest, the tandem does not bring so much sparks anymore.

Surprisingly, that's one of the reasons why I believe I am hooked. While this could have been another love story sweetened to the most saccharine (read: nakakasuya ) level, the director might have realized not to capitalize on the "kilig" factor that is barely there anymore but rather focus on making the story credible and intense.

The development of each character and the well-regulated pacing of each scene would make you want to ask how will it end without wanting the series to end yet. Each actor is top class although I am still waiting for Chin Chin to mellow down with her "gigil" acting. I know she is good. She just needs to give her character a more interesting take. On the other hand, Lorna, being the seasoned actress that she is, sealed the deal and made my viewing habit as something worth blogging about.


Lovers In Paris

Having seen KC in a movie with Richard Guttierez made me irk with disgust as I am one of those who expected too much from the megastar's megadaughter.

Wrong comedic timing, unforgivable innuendos and unnecessary acting gestures pulled the megadaughter's big screen debut downhill. It's not that KC has no moment of brilliance at all. In all fairness, you can see the effort she brings. And, I think that is what many people thought is wrong. One naturally expects that being a daughter of two showbiz greats, acting should come as effortlessly as breathing to her (unless she has an asthma). Moreover, most of us does not see her as a newcomer anymore. Needless to say, having accomplished showbiz personalities as parents worked against KC big time.

So, seeing her act breezily as Vivian in Lovers in Paris made me smile at her in awe. Boy, this girl is intelligent enough to come full circle! This time, the gestures are relevant, the timing is natural and the facial expression is convincing. I even like the voice over. And, I soooo adore the presence of K Brosas, Aaron and Assunta as they pitch in some comedic scenes and thus, keep the teleserye light and charming.
Well, KC may not be able to successfully move away from his parents shadow but then who said that even that is something she should not be proud of?


Nagsimula Sa Puso

Maja is my favorite. She is my brother's favorite. She is my friends Jong's and Domeng's favorite. Everybody seems to like this little tart. So, why is she not given a huge break?

While I disagree that she needs to be a little more daring and bolder to prove that she is a worthwhile investment, Maja's image change proves somewhat more parallel to her acting prowess. Watching her act is like seeing someone who can be a Claudine Barretto sans the attitude.

Maja, while intense, keeps her face on check. She pours out emotions by modulating her voice and working out her eyes - not her eyebrows. And when she's sweet, she is charming - not pa-cute!

Anyway, the soap has been running for a week now. I did not catch the episodes for the whole week but I was able to catch up and had finished everything I missed within two days. Coco Martin is superb and is currently the apple of my eyes. He is a worthy Maja Salvador leading man. Meanwhile, Jaclyn Jose is colossal as usual, Jason Abalos (who used to be my classmate in gradeschool) is at par and Laurice Guillen makes my heart wrench. And, most importantly, the plot will get you trapped to your screens.
